概要

世界のエンタープライズレベル臨床検査情報システム市場の将来は、病院、第三者検査室、ライフサイエンス、製薬市場に機会があり、有望視されています。世界のエンタープライズレベル臨床検査情報システムの市場規模は、2025年~2031年にCAGR6.5%で成長すると予想されます。この市場の主な促進要因は、統合ヘルスケアソリューションに対する需要の増加と、データ分析とクラウドコンピューティングにおける技術進歩の拡大です。

  • Lucintelでは、タイプ別ではオンプレミスシステムが予測期間中に高い成長を遂げると予測しています。
  • 用途別では、病院が予測期間中に最も高い成長が見込まれます。
  • 地域別では、北米が予測期間で最も高い成長が見込まれます。

エンタープライズレベル臨床検査情報システム市場の促進要因・課題

エンタープライズレベル臨床検査情報システム(LIS)市場は、成長を促進するさまざまな要因の影響を受ける一方で、進展を妨げる重大な課題にも直面しています。これらの力学を理解することは、この進化する市場の複雑さを乗り切ることを目指す利害関係者にとって不可欠です。

エンタープライズレベル臨床検査情報システム市場の促進要因は以下の通りです:

1. 技術の進歩:人工知能やクラウドコンピューティングを含む技術の急速な進歩が、LISソリューションの採用を促進しています。これらの技術革新はデータ管理を強化し、ワークフローを合理化し、診断精度を向上させます。検査室は競争力と効率性を維持するために、これらのテクノロジーを統合できるシステムをますます求めるようになっています。

2. 規制コンプライアンス要件:厳しい規制基準へのコンプライアンスの必要性により、検査室は洗練されたLISの導入を進めています。これらのシステムは、文書化と報告プロセスの自動化を支援し、CLIAやISOのような規制の遵守を保証します。コンプライアンスがより複雑になるにつれ、堅牢なLISソリューションへの需要は高まり続けています。

3. 診断需要の増加:診断検査に対する世界の需要の高まり、特に公衆衛生上の危機がLIS市場に拍車をかけています。検査室は検査能力を拡大しており、増加する検査量を処理するための効率的なデータ管理システムが必要とされています。この動向は、ターンアラウンドタイムと業務効率を改善するための高度なLISへの投資を促しています。

4. 患者中心のケアへの注力:患者中心のヘルスケアへのシフトは、検査施設に医療従事者間のコミュニケーションとデータ共有を強化するLISの導入を促しています。検査結果へのアクセスが改善されることで、より良い臨床的意思決定が可能になり、より個別化された患者ケアが可能になるため、これらの目標をサポートする高度なシステムへの需要が高まっています。

5. 電子カルテ(EHR)との統合:LISとEHRシステム間の相互運用性に対するニーズの高まりは、重要な促進要因です。検査室は、既存のEHRプラットフォームとシームレスに統合して包括的な患者情報を提供し、全体的なヘルスケアの提供と効率を高めることができるLISソリューションを求めています。

エンタープライズレベル臨床検査情報システム市場における課題は以下の通りです:

1. 高い導入コスト:LIS導入の大きな課題の一つは、導入に伴う初期費用の高さです。多くの検査室、特に小規模の検査室では、新しいシステムに十分な予算を割くことが難しく、高度なLISソリューションへのアップグレードや切り替えの妨げとなっています。

2. データセキュリティの懸念:検査室がますますデジタルシステムに依存するようになるにつれ、データのセキュリティとプライバシーに関する懸念が高まっています。サイバーセキュリティの脅威は重大なリスクであり、検査室は機密性の高い患者情報を保護するために強固なセキュリティ対策に投資しなければなりません。

3. 変化への抵抗:従来のプロセスに慣れたスタッフの抵抗が、新しいLISソリューションの採用の障壁となることがあります。円滑な移行を促進するためには、トレーニングと変更管理が不可欠ですが、特にワークフローが確立された大規模な検査室では、必要な労力とリソースが困難な場合があります。

エンタープライズレベル臨床検査情報システム市場は、技術の進歩、規制要件、診断への需要などの要因によって促進されています。しかし、導入コストの高さ、データセキュリティへの懸念、変化への抵抗といった課題が成長を妨げる可能性があります。利害関係者は、これらの課題に対処することで、このダイナミックな市場がもたらす機会を活用するためのより良いポジションを確立することができます。

Emerging Trends in the Enterprise-Level Laboratory Information System Market

The enterprise-level laboratory information system (LIS) market is evolving rapidly, influenced by technological advancements, regulatory changes, and shifting healthcare demands. These trends are reshaping how laboratories manage data, enhance workflows, and improve patient outcomes.

  • Artificial Intelligence Integration: AI is increasingly integrated into LIS solutions to optimize laboratory processes. By leveraging machine learning algorithms, these systems can analyze vast amounts of data, identify patterns, and predict outcomes, ultimately enhancing diagnostic accuracy and operational efficiency. This trend is particularly valuable for clinical laboratories aiming to streamline workflows and reduce turnaround times.
  • Cloud-Based Solutions: The shift to cloud-based LIS is gaining momentum as laboratories seek flexible, scalable solutions that facilitate remote access and collaboration. Cloud platforms enable real-time data sharing and updates, making it easier for healthcare professionals to access critical information. This trend also supports disaster recovery and data security, allowing labs to maintain operations seamlessly even during disruptions.
  • Interoperability Focus: There is a growing emphasis on interoperability in the LIS market to ensure seamless data exchange between different healthcare systems. Labs are increasingly adopting standards like HL7 and FHIR to enhance connectivity with electronic health records (EHR) and other systems. This trend aims to improve patient care by providing clinicians with comprehensive, real-time data from various sources, reducing errors and enhancing decision-making.
  • Regulatory Compliance Automation: As regulatory requirements become more stringent, laboratories are seeking LIS solutions that automate compliance processes. Advanced systems can help ensure adherence to standards such as CLIA and ISO by automating documentation, audit trails, and reporting. This trend not only simplifies compliance but also reduces the risk of penalties and enhances overall lab quality management.
  • Personalized Medicine Integration: The rise of personalized medicine is influencing LIS development, as labs need to manage complex genomic and biomarker data. Modern LIS is designed to handle diverse data types and support the analysis required for personalized treatment plans. This trend reflects the broader shift towards precision healthcare, where lab data plays a critical role in tailoring patient care.

The enterprise-level laboratory information system market is undergoing a significant transformation driven by technological innovations and changing healthcare needs. By embracing trends such as AI integration, cloud solutions, interoperability, compliance automation, and personalized medicine, laboratories can enhance their efficiency, accuracy, and overall patient care. As these trends continue to evolve, they will shape the future of laboratory management and diagnostics.

Enterprise-Level Laboratory Information System Market Driver and Challenges

The enterprise-level laboratory information system (LIS) market is influenced by various drivers that propel growth while facing significant challenges that can impede progress. Understanding these dynamics is essential for stakeholders aiming to navigate the complexities of this evolving market.

The factors responsible for driving the enterprise-level laboratory information system market include:

1. Technological Advancements: Rapid advancements in technology, including artificial intelligence and cloud computing, are driving the adoption of LIS solutions. These innovations enhance data management, streamline workflows, and improve diagnostic accuracy. Labs are increasingly looking for systems that can integrate these technologies to stay competitive and efficient.

2. Regulatory Compliance Requirements: The need for compliance with stringent regulatory standards is pushing laboratories to adopt sophisticated LIS. These systems help automate documentation and reporting processes, ensuring adherence to regulations like CLIA and ISO. As compliance becomes more complex, the demand for robust LIS solutions continues to grow.

3. Increased Demand for Diagnostics: A rising global demand for diagnostic testing, particularly in the wake of public health crises, is fueling the LIS market. Laboratories are expanding their testing capabilities, necessitating efficient data management systems to handle increased volumes. This trend is prompting investments in advanced LIS to improve turnaround times and operational efficiency.

4. Focus on Patient-Centric Care: The shift toward patient-centric healthcare is encouraging laboratories to adopt LIS that enhance communication and data sharing among healthcare providers. Improved access to lab results enables better clinical decision-making and more personalized patient care, driving demand for advanced systems that support these objectives.

5. Integration with Electronic Health Records (EHR): The growing need for interoperability between LIS and EHR systems is a significant driver. Laboratories are seeking LIS solutions that can seamlessly integrate with existing EHR platforms to provide comprehensive patient information, enhancing overall healthcare delivery and efficiency.

Challenges in the enterprise-level laboratory information system market include:

1. High Implementation Costs: One of the significant challenges in adopting LIS is the high upfront costs associated with implementation. Many laboratories, especially smaller ones, struggle to allocate sufficient budgets for new systems, which can hinder their ability to upgrade or switch to advanced LIS solutions.

2. Data Security Concerns: As laboratories increasingly rely on digital systems, concerns about data security and privacy are rising. Cybersecurity threats pose significant risks, and laboratories must invest in robust security measures to protect sensitive patient information, which can complicate implementation and increase operational costs.

3. Resistance to Change: Resistance from staff accustomed to traditional processes can be a barrier to adopting new LIS solutions. Training and change management are essential to facilitate a smooth transition, but the effort and resources required can be challenging, especially for larger laboratories with established workflows.

The enterprise-level laboratory information system market is driven by technological advancements, regulatory requirements, and the demand for diagnostics, among other factors. However, challenges such as high implementation costs, data security concerns, and resistance to change can impede growth. By addressing these challenges, stakeholders can better position themselves to leverage the opportunities that this dynamic market presents.

Country Wise Outlook for the Enterprise-Level Laboratory Information System Market

In the evolving landscape of laboratory information systems (LIS), key countries are witnessing significant advancements that enhance operational efficiency and data management.

  • United States: The U.S. market is experiencing rapid innovation, particularly with the integration of artificial intelligence and cloud-based solutions. Major players are focusing on interoperability and user-friendly interfaces, addressing the growing need for real-time data analytics in clinical labs. Partnerships between tech firms and healthcare providers are also on the rise, aimed at enhancing patient care through improved lab data management.
  • China: The Chinese LIS market is expanding swiftly, driven by government investments in healthcare technology. New regulations promoting digitization and the integration of laboratory systems are pushing hospitals to adopt advanced LIS solutions. Additionally, local firms are collaborating with international partners to enhance their product offerings, focusing on scalability and customization to meet the diverse needs of healthcare facilities across the country.
  • Germany: Germany is emphasizing quality and compliance in its LIS market, focusing on meeting stringent EU regulations. Recent developments include the adoption of modular LIS solutions that allow labs to customize functionalities according to their specific requirements. The push towards digitalization is further accelerated by initiatives aimed at improving healthcare data sharing among labs, hospitals, and research institutions, enhancing overall efficiency.
  • India: The Indian market is witnessing a surge in demand for LIS as healthcare facilities modernize and seek to improve diagnostic accuracy. Startups are emerging with innovative, cost-effective solutions tailored for smaller laboratories. Government initiatives promoting health technology adoption, coupled with increasing investment in healthcare infrastructure, are driving the growth of LIS systems that support better patient outcomes and operational efficiency.
  • Japan: The Japanese LIS market is focused on automation and artificial intelligence integration to streamline laboratory workflows. With an aging population, there is a growing demand for efficient diagnostic solutions that can handle increased testing volumes. Companies are investing in research and development to create systems that enhance data analysis and reporting, fostering collaborations between tech companies and healthcare providers to address evolving market needs.
